Francis didn't often use the same characters in his novels, but he wrote several featuring Sid Halley. The Fantastic Fiction site, as usual, is a good guide. At least starting out, I'd avoid anything published after 1997. 10 LB Penalty is good, but after that there's a noticeable decline in the quality, IMO. You should avoid the last Sid Halley book, at least until you've read all his others, so you have a good way of judging.
